How to Optimize Podcast for SEO

Did you know? According to Statista, nearly 6 in every ten of all US consumers above the age of 12 listen to podcasts.

The reason being listeners find podcasts more engaging, and most people tune in to learn something new. This engaging factor substantiates why US podcast ad spending growth is expected to surpass $2 billion by 2023, which is a 27% year-over-year growth.

Not surprising, even search engines like Google have already recognized the potential of podcasts and feature rich results to enable them to stand out in search results.

How to Add Expires Headers to Your WordPress Website

Have you ever come across a suggestion like “add expires headers”? You are not alone if you have. It’s one of the most typical website performance advice you’ll hear when you first start optimizing your site.

If you manage a WordPress website, you’re probably always looking for new methods to make your site faster. Adding expires headers is one such option.

Expires headers are rules that tell web browsers whether to load images from the visitor’s browser cache or your server. These can help your website run more smoothly. You can either add expires headers manually or with the help of a plugin.

This post will explain what expires headers are and how they affect your site. Also, we’ll show you step-by-step methods on how to add expires headers in WordPress.

How to Easily Remove the Date From WordPress Post

Do you write for a blog? Do you want to remove the date from WordPress posts and keep it new and fresh all the time?

Many bloggers and site owners prefer to hide the publication date rather than display it.

A cornerstone of blogging is ‘evergreen’ content, which refers to postings that are always relevant and never go out of style. However, including dates in your URLs can make your articles appear outdated, even if the content is still relevant.

A publication date that is more than a few years old may hinder clicks in search results. You may want to hide the post date on public-facing areas of your site or for other reasons. Also, sometimes many blogs have posts that are not time or date-oriented.

In such a scenario, removing or hiding the post date is very important. You can remove the date from your post either from the WordPress dashboard, using custom CSS, using a theme editor, or with the help of a plugin. These methods can help to make your older posts look new.
